/** * WIDGET component. * * @package Astra Builder * @author Brainstorm Force * @copyright Copyright (c) 2020, Brainstorm Force * @link https://www.brainstormforce.com * @since Astra 3.0.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} define( 'ASTRA_BUILDER_HEADER_WIDGET_DIR', ASTRA_THEME_DIR . 'inc/builder/type/header/widget' ); define( 'ASTRA_BUILDER_HEADER_WIDGET_URI', ASTRA_THEME_URI . 'inc/builder/type/header/widget' ); /** * Heading Initial Setup * * @since 3.0.0 */ class Astra_Header_Widget_Component { /** * Constructor function that initializes required actions and hooks */ public function __construct() { // @codingStandardsIgnoreStart W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ound require_once ASTRA_BUILDER_HEADER_WIDGET_DIR . '/class-astra-header-widget-component-loader.php'; // Include front end files. if ( ! is_admin() || Astra_Builder_Customizer::astra_collect_customizer_builder_data() ) { require_once ASTRA_BUILDER_HEADER_WIDGET_DIR . '/dynamic-css/dynamic.css.php'; } // @codingStandardsIgnoreEnd WPThemeReview.CoreFunctionality.FileInclude.FileIncludeFound } } /** * Kicking this off by creating an object. */ new Astra_Header_Widget_Component();/** * WIDGET Styling Loader for Astra theme. * * @package Astra Builder * @author Brainstorm Force * @copyright Copyright (c) 2020, Brainstorm Force * @link https://www.brainstormforce.com * @since Astra 3.0.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} /** * Customizer Initialization * * @since 3.0.0 */ class Astra_Footer_Widget_Component_Loader { /** * Constructor * * @since 3.0.0 */ public function __construct() { add_action( 'customize_preview_init', array( $this, 'preview_scripts' ), 110 ); } /** * Customizer Preview * * @since 3.0.0 */ public function preview_scripts() { /** * Load unminified if SCRIPT_DEBUG is true. */ /* Directory and Extension */ $dir_name = ( SCRIPT_DEBUG ) ? 'unminified' : 'minified'; $file_prefix = ( SCRIPT_DEBUG ) ? '' : '.min'; wp_enqueue_script( 'astra-footer-widget-customizer-preview-js', ASTRA_BUILDER_FOOTER_WIDGET_URI . '/assets/js/' . $dir_name . '/customizer-preview' . $file_prefix . '.js', array( 'customize-preview', 'astra-customizer-preview-js' ), ASTRA_THEME_VERSION, true ); // Localize variables for WIDGET JS. wp_localize_script( 'astra-footer-widget-customizer-preview-js', 'AstraBuilderWidgetData', array( 'footer_widget_count' => defined( 'ASTRA_EXT_VER' ) ? Astra_Builder_Helper::$component_limit : Astra_Builder_Helper::$num_of_footer_widgets, 'tablet_break_point' => astra_get_tablet_breakpoint(), 'mobile_break_point' => astra_get_mobile_breakpoint(), 'is_flex_based_css' => Astra_Builder_Helper::apply_flex_based_css(), 'has_block_editor' => astra_has_widgets_block_editor(), ) ); } } /** * Kicking this off by creating the object of the class. */ new Astra_Footer_Widget_Component_Loader();/** * Deprecated Functions of Astra Theme. * * @package Astra * @author Astra * @copyright Copyright (c) 2020, Astra * @link https://wpastra.com/ * @since Astra 1.0.23 */ if ( ! defined( 'ABSPATH' ) ) { exit; } /** * Deprecating footer_menu_static_css function. * * Footer menu specific static CSS function. * * @since 3.7.4 * @deprecated footer_menu_static_css() Use astra_footer_menu_static_css() * @see astra_footer_menu_static_css() * * @return string Parsed CSS */ function footer_menu_static_css() { _deprecated_function( __FUNCTION__, '3.7.4', 'astra_footer_menu_static_css()' ); return astra_footer_menu_static_css(); } /** * Deprecating is_support_footer_widget_right_margin function. * * Backward managing function based on flag - 'support-footer-widget-right-margin' which fixes right margin issue in builder widgets. * * @since 3.7.4 * @deprecated is_support_footer_widget_right_margin() Use astra_support_footer_widget_right_margin() * @see astra_support_footer_widget_right_margin() * * @return bool true|false */ function is_support_footer_widget_right_margin() { _deprecated_function( __FUNCTION__, '3.7.4', 'astra_support_footer_widget_right_margin()' ); return astra_support_footer_widget_right_margin(); } /** * Deprecating prepare_button_defaults function. * * Default configurations for builder button components. * * @since 3.7.4 * @deprecated prepare_button_defaults() Use astra_prepare_button_defaults() * @param array $defaults Button default configs. * @param string $index builder button component index. * @see astra_prepare_button_defaults() * * @return array */ function prepare_button_defaults( $defaults, $index ) { _deprecated_function( __FUNCTION__, '3.7.4', 'astra_prepare_button_defaults()' ); return astra_prepare_button_defaults( $defaults, absint( $index ) ); } /** * Deprecating prepare_html_defaults function. * * Default configurations for builder HTML components. * * @since 3.7.4 * @deprecated prepare_html_defaults() Use astra_prepare_html_defaults() * @param array $defaults HTML default configs. * @param string $index builder HTML component index. * @see astra_prepare_html_defaults() * * @return array */ function prepare_html_defaults( $defaults, $index ) { _deprecated_function( __FUNCTION__, '3.7.4', 'astra_prepare_html_defaults()' ); return astra_prepare_html_defaults( $defaults, absint( $index ) ); } /** * Deprecating prepare_social_icon_defaults function. * * Default configurations for builder Social Icon components. * * @since 3.7.4 * @deprecated prepare_social_icon_defaults() Use astra_prepare_social_icon_defaults() * @param array $defaults Social Icon default configs. * @param string $index builder Social Icon component index. * @see astra_prepare_social_icon_defaults() * * @return array */ function prepare_social_icon_defaults( $defaults, $index ) { _deprecated_function( __FUNCTION__, '3.7.4', 'astra_prepare_social_icon_defaults()' ); return astra_prepare_social_icon_defaults( $defaults, absint( $index ) ); } /** * Deprecating prepare_widget_defaults function. * * Default configurations for builder Widget components. * * @since 3.7.4 * @deprecated prepare_widget_defaults() Use astra_prepare_widget_defaults() * @param array $defaults Widget default configs. * @param string $index builder Widget component index. * @see astra_prepare_widget_defaults() * * @return array */ function prepare_widget_defaults( $defaults, $index ) { _deprecated_function( __FUNCTION__, '3.7.4', 'astra_prepare_widget_defaults()' ); return astra_prepare_widget_defaults( $defaults, absint( $index ) ); } /** * Deprecating prepare_menu_defaults function. * * Default configurations for builder Menu components. * * @since 3.7.4 * @deprecated prepare_menu_defaults() Use astra_prepare_menu_defaults() * @param array $defaults Menu default configs. * @param string $index builder Menu component index. * @see astra_prepare_menu_defaults() * * @return array */ function prepare_menu_defaults( $defaults, $index ) { _deprecated_function( __FUNCTION__, '3.7.4', 'astra_prepare_menu_defaults()' ); return astra_prepare_menu_defaults( $defaults, absint( $index ) ); } /** * Deprecating prepare_divider_defaults function. * * Default configurations for builder Divider components. * * @since 3.7.4 * @deprecated prepare_divider_defaults() Use astra_prepare_divider_defaults() * @param array $defaults Divider default configs. * @param string $index builder Divider component index. * @see astra_prepare_divider_defaults() * * @return array */ function prepare_divider_defaults( $defaults, $index ) { _deprecated_function( __FUNCTION__, '3.7.4', 'astra_prepare_divider_defaults()' ); return astra_prepare_divider_defaults( $defaults, absint( $index ) ); } /** * Deprecating is_astra_pagination_enabled function. * * Checking if Astra's pagination enabled. * * @since 3.7.4 * @deprecated is_astra_pagination_enabled() Use astra_check_pagination_enabled() * @see astra_check_pagination_enabled() * * @return bool true|false */ function is_astra_pagination_enabled() { _deprecated_function( __FUNCTION__, '3.7.4', 'astra_check_pagination_enabled()' ); return astra_check_pagination_enabled(); } /** * Deprecating is_current_post_comment_enabled function. * * Checking if current post's comment enabled and comment section is open. * * @since 3.7.4 * @deprecated is_current_post_comment_enabled() Use astra_check_current_post_comment_enabled() * @see astra_check_current_post_comment_enabled() * * @return bool true|false */ function is_current_post_comment_enabled() { _deprecated_function( __FUNCTION__, '3.7.4', 'astra_check_current_post_comment_enabled()' ); return astra_check_current_post_comment_enabled(); } /** * Deprecating ast_load_preload_local_fonts function. * * Preload Google Fonts - Feature of self-hosting font. * * @since 3.7.4 * @deprecated ast_load_preload_local_fonts() Use astra_load_preload_local_fonts() * @param string $google_font_url Google Font URL generated by customizer config. * @see astra_load_preload_local_fonts() * * @return string */ function ast_load_preload_local_fonts( $google_font_url ) { _deprecated_function( __FUNCTION__, '3.7.4', 'astra_load_preload_local_fonts()' ); return astra_load_preload_local_fonts( $google_font_url ); } /** * Deprecating ast_get_webfont_url function. * * Getting webfont based Google font URL. * * @since 3.7.4 * @deprecated ast_get_webfont_url() Use astra_get_webfont_url() * @param string $google_font_url Google Font URL generated by customizer config. * @see astra_get_webfont_url() * * @return string */ function ast_get_webfont_url( $google_font_url ) { _deprecated_function( __FUNCTION__, '3.7.4', 'astra_get_webfont_url()' ); return astra_get_webfont_url( $google_font_url ); }/** * The header for Astra Theme. * * This is the template that displays all of the section and everything up until
* * @link https://developer.wordpress.org/themes/basics/template-files/#template-partials * * @package Astra * @since 1.0.0 */ if ( ! defined( 'ABSPATH' ) ) { exit; // Exit if accessed directly. } ?> Sugar Rush Slot Review: Sweet Wins and High‑Intensity Gameplay - Dommus Innovation

Sugar Rush Slot Review: Sweet Wins and High‑Intensity Gameplay

Why Sugar Rush Is Perfect for Quick, High‑Intensity Sessions

The Sugar Rush slot offers a rapid‑fire experience that fits right into the modern player’s short‑burst gaming style. Its vibrant candy theme and cluster‑pay mechanics create instant excitement, making every spin feel like a quick sugar high. For those who love to keep the adrenaline pumping, this game delivers fast outcomes and the potential for big payouts in just a few minutes.

If you’re looking for a spot to test your luck without committing hours, you can find more details at https://sugarrushspelen.nl/nl-nl/. The site showcases how the game’s high volatility can turn a single spin into a thrilling reward chase.

The excitement starts the moment you hit spin: clusters form, tumble, and new symbols fall—each action keeps the pace swift and keeps the player’s focus razor‑sharp.

The 7×7 Grid: A Closer Look at Cluster Pays

Unlike traditional paylines, Sugar Rush uses a massive 7×7 grid that rewards clusters of five or more matching symbols. This layout encourages quick visual recognition—players spot clusters instantly and anticipate the tumble that follows.

The cluster‑pay system means that every successful connection can trigger multiple wins on a single spin. Because no paylines are involved, every spin feels unpredictable and dynamic.

  • Large grid size increases chances of forming clusters.
  • All directions count—horizontal and vertical connections are equally valuable.
  • No retriggering of paylines reduces decision time.

This design supports short play sessions by giving players rapid feedback and continuous action.

Tumble After Tumble: How Continuous Wins Keep the Pulse Racing

The tumble mechanic is the heart of Sugar Rush’s fast pacing. When a cluster disappears, new symbols fall from the top to fill the gaps, potentially creating new clusters instantly.

Players experience a chain reaction of wins that can last several seconds. This continuous flow means that each spin can produce multiple payouts without additional input from the player.

  1. Initial spin creates cluster(s).
  2. Cluster(s) vanish; new symbols tumble down.
  3. New clusters form automatically.
  4. The process repeats until no new clusters appear.

Because the game resolves itself after each spin, players can maintain momentum without pausing between plays.

Multiplier Spots: Building Sweet Rewards in Rapid Turns

When a winning cluster explodes, it marks its spot on the grid. If another explosion lands on that same spot later, a multiplier kicks in—starting at 2× and doubling up to an impressive 128×.

These multipliers stack additively if multiple are part of one cluster, which means that even a quick series of spins can compound rewards dramatically.

  • First hit on a spot: 2× multiplier.
  • Second hit on same spot: multiplier becomes 4×.
  • Continuing hits keep doubling until max reached.

This feature keeps players engaged in short bursts because each subsequent hit feels like an escalating jackpot opportunity.

Free Spins: The Quick‑Fire Bonus That Keeps Gamblers Hooked

Sugar Rush triggers its Free Spins feature by landing three to seven scatter symbols—a rocket gumball machine icon—granting 10, 12, 15, 20, or an eye‑catching 30 free spins.

During this phase, the marked spots remain active with their multipliers intact throughout all free spins, allowing players to build significant stacks quickly.

  1. Trigger Free Spins via scatters.
  2. Multipliers from previous spins carry over.
  3. Each free spin runs through tumbles and clusters automatically.

Because the feature can deliver large wins in just a handful of spins, it’s ideal for those who crave immediate gratification without long waiting periods.

Betting Strategy for Short, High‑Intensity Play

Short sessions thrive on decisive betting rather than gradual increases. A common approach is to place a single bet size—say €1 to €5—and let the high volatility do its thing.

  • Set a fixed bet amount before starting.
  • Aim for a handful of spins per session (e.g., 20–30).
  • If a free spin round starts, keep the same bet to maximize multiplier benefits.

This method keeps decision-making simple and allows players to enjoy quick outcomes without constant bankroll recalculations.

Typical Session Flow: From First Spin to the Final Jackpot

A typical quick session starts with setting the bet and pressing spin. Players instantly watch for clusters; once they appear and tumble, they may see instant payouts—sometimes winning several times in one go.

If free spins trigger after a few spins, players often continue at the same bet because multipliers carry over and increase potential winnings dramatically.

  • Spin 1–5: Base game actions and potential small wins.
  • Spin 6–8: Free spins begin—multipliers stack.
  • Spin 9–12: Final burst—possible large win up to 5,000× stake.

The session ends quickly but leaves players buzzing from rapid payouts and the thrill of potentially massive rewards.

Player Experiences: How Fast‑Paced Players Feel the Rush

Many users describe Sugar Rush as “a candy‑cane sprint.” They love being able to sit down with a cup of coffee and finish an entire session in under ten minutes.

A typical player might play twice daily—once before lunch and once after dinner—each time experiencing a handful of clusters and perhaps a free spin burst that delivers instant excitement.

  • “I never get bored; every spin feels fresh.”

The game’s high volatility means wins come in spikes rather than steady streams—exactly what quick‑hit players crave.

Avoiding the Pitfalls of High Volatility in Rapid Play

The biggest challenge is managing dry spells that can appear during short sessions. It’s easy to get frustrated when a few spins yield nothing but small losses.

  • Stick to predetermined session limits—no chasing losses mid‑play.
  • Avoid increasing bet size during streaks; keep consistency.
  • If you hit a loss streak, pause briefly before resuming to reset focus.

Staying disciplined ensures that each quick session remains fun rather than stressful—even if the game’s high volatility sometimes tests patience.

Ready to Taste the Sweetest Wins? Spin Now!

If you’re craving quick excitement with the chance for big payouts, give Sugar Rush a try today. The candy‑filled cluster pays system keeps your adrenaline high throughout short bursts of gameplay—perfect for busy days or late‑night cravings.

Carrito de compra